验证方法1:确定网络能够ping通
常规操作
验证方法2:确定 windows 主机和从机安装了对应ssh
使用 PowerShell 安装 OpenSSH,请先以管理员身份运行 PowerShell。 为了确保 OpenSSH 可用,请运行以下 cmdlet:
Get-WindowsCapability -Online | Where-Object Name -like 'OpenSSH*'
如果尚未安装,则此操作应返回
State : NotPresent
然后,根据需要安装服务器或客户端组件:
# Install the OpenSSH Client
Add-WindowsCapability -Online -Name OpenSSH.Client~~~~0.0.1.0
# Install the OpenSSH Server
Add-WindowsCapability -Online -Name OpenSSH.Server~~~~0.0.1.0
安装过程如下图显示:
成功后显示:
要启动并配置 OpenSSH 服务器来开启使用,请以管理员身份打开 PowerShell,然后运行以下命令来启动 sshd service:
# Start the sshd service
Start-Service sshd
# OPTIONAL but recommended:
Set-Service -Name sshd -StartupType 'Automatic'
验证方法3:确定从机网络防火墙关闭
确定从机防火墙使用的是哪一个,之后强制关闭
验证方法4:当上面的操作都执行完,可以连接到从机
如果此时想通过SCP传输文件,但是发现报下面的错误,
可以将SCP变成SFTP,之后就可以正常传输文件了